SUMMARY:North Country Convention
DESCRIPTION:The North Country Convention (NCC) will be held April 2-3\, 2025 at Northern Maine Community College. \nThe NCC is a two-day educational event and trade show designed for wastewater and drinking water operators. It is held biennially in Presque Isle\, Maine\, and is organized by NEIWPCC-JETCC. The convention features a variety of technical sessions\, exhibitor interaction\, luncheon speakers\, and opportunities to network with others. Water and wastewater operators receive up to six training contact hours (TCHs) for each day attended. Participation in the entire conference offers 12 hours of TCHs.

SUMMARY:A Day in the Life of the Hudson River and Harbor 
DESCRIPTION:Each fall\, schools all along the Hudson River collaborate to create a “day-in-the-life” picture of the river. The annual event is designed to bring school groups and education partners to the Hudson where they can learn directly from the river. Using seine nets\, minnow pots\, water-testing gear and simple tools\, thousands of students catch and release many of the Hudson’s 200-plus species of fish\, track the river’s tides and currents\, check the salinity\, examine water chemistry and quality\, and even take a look at the muddy river bottom. The event is hosted each fall\, coordinated by The Hudson River Estuary Program of New York State Department of Environmental Conservation and operated in partnership with the Hudson River National Estuarine Research Reserve and Lamont-Doherty Earth Observatory.

SUMMARY:Streamlining Watershed Management: Colorado's Watershed Rapid Assessment Program [Webinar]
DESCRIPTION:The next webinar in the National 303(d) Restoring Our Impaired Waters Webinar Series will discuss Colorado’s watershed rapid assessment program. The Colorado Department of Public Health and Environment partnered with Colorado State University to develop a watershed analysis tool to streamline the process of gathering\, organizing\, and analyzing data. The tool is capable of quickly generating tables\, maps\, and graphs on a variety of watershed characteristics\, and ultimately produces an EPA approved nine element watershed based plan template. The presenters will display this tool and share insights into the development process and the challenges faced along the way.
